LEXINGTON CARTAGE v. INTERN. BROTH. OF TEAMSTERS

Nos. 82-5174, 82-5175.

713 F.2d 194 (1983)

LEXINGTON CARTAGE COMPANY, Plaintiff-Appellant, and Roosevelt Coats, Movant-Intervenor-Appellant, v. INTERNATIONAL BROTHERHOOD OF TEAMSTERS, CHAUFFEURS, WAREHOUSEMEN AND HELPERS OF AMERICA, TEAMSTERS LOCAL 651; Ken Silvers and Rex Edwards, Respectively President and Business Agent of Defendant Local, Defendants-Appellees, and National Labor Relations Board, Intervenor-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als, Sixth Circuit.

Decided July 27, 1983.

ANNA DIGGS TAYLOR, District Judge.

This appeal is from the District Court's final judgment dismissing Lexington Cartage Company's complaint for lack of subject matter jurisdiction. Roosevelt Coats appeals from the Court's denial of his motion to intervene as party plaintiff. We affirm the orders of District Judge Scott Reed.
